Summer 2026 Youth Placement

Position Title:
Youth Social Media & Community Events Coordinator

Job Description:

We are looking for a youth (ages 18–30) who will help carry Iyé’s voice into the world through storytelling, digital media, and community gatherings. This role is for someone who understands that social media is not just content, it is relationship, memory, and invitation. You bring awareness of how food systems are experienced differently across communities, including how some voices, particularly those of racialized and diasporic communities, have been historically underrepresented or excluded. This awareness will help shape how stories are shared with care, accuracy, and respect. You will support the growing of cultural food infrastructure. By helping document, connect, and amplify the knowledge, practices, and relationships that already exist within communities. You will work independently while being supported by a small, collaborative team rooted in care, reciprocity, and creativity. 

Main Responsibilities:
1. Cultural Storytelling & Social Media

● Create and schedule content across platforms (Instagram, newsletters, website)
● Translate programs, events, and community moments into meaningful stories
● Capture photos/videos at events (when appropriate and consent-based)
● Support consistency in Iyé’s voice, tone, and visual presence
● Highlight cultural foods, growers, makers, and community voices

2. Event Support & Community Engagement

● Support planning and coordination of workshops, and gatherings,
● Assist with event setup, facilitation, and teardown
● Help design simple run-of-show documents and engagement flow
● Welcome participants and support relational, inclusive spaces

3. Documentation & Knowledge Mobilization

● Capture learnings, reflections, and moments from events
● Help turn experiences into:
    ○ Social posts
    ○ Short write-ups
    ○ Community highlights
● Support Iyé’s growing archive of cultural food knowledge and stories


4. Light Coordination & Systems Support

● Track content calendar and event timelines
● Communicate with team members to gather materials
● Help ensure tasks move forward between meetings
